Understanding Hazardous Chemicals

Before delving into safety measures, it is essential to understand what constitutes hazardous chemicals. Hazardous chemicals are substances that can cause harm to human health or the environment. These chemicals can be toxic, flammable, corrosive, or reactive, posing a range of risks to those who come into contact with them.

Examples of Hazardous Chemicals:

  1. Corrosive substances (e.g., acids)
  2. Toxic chemicals (e.g., mercury)
  3. Flammable liquids (e.g., ethanol)
  4. Reactive compounds (e.g., sodium)

Tips for Maintaining a Safe Working Environment

1. Conduct a Hazard Assessment

Prior to working with any hazardous chemicals, it is essential to conduct a thorough hazard assessment to identify potential risks and develop appropriate safety measures. This assessment should consider the properties of the chemicals being used, as well as the tasks and processes involved in their handling.

2. Provide Proper Training

All lab personnel should receive comprehensive training on how to handle hazardous chemicals safely. This training should cover proper storage, handling, and disposal procedures, as well as emergency response protocols. Regular refresher training sessions should also be conducted to reinforce safety practices.

3. Use Personal Protective Equipment (PPE)

Personal protective equipment, such as gloves, goggles, lab coats, and respirators, should be provided to all lab staff working with hazardous chemicals. Employees should be required to wear PPE at all times when handling chemicals to minimize exposure risks.

4. Implement Engineering Controls

Engineering controls, such as fume hoods, ventilation systems, and safety showers, can help to minimize exposure to hazardous chemicals in the lab. These controls should be properly maintained and regularly inspected to ensure their effectiveness.

5. Establish Chemical Hygiene Plan

A chemical hygiene plan outlines procedures for working safely with hazardous chemicals in the lab. This plan should include information on chemical storage, handling, labeling, and waste disposal, as well as emergency response protocols. All lab personnel should be familiar with and adhere to the guidelines outlined in the plan.

6. Regularly Inspect and Maintain Equipment

All lab equipment, including fume hoods, safety showers, and emergency eyewash stations, should be regularly inspected and maintained to ensure their proper functioning. Any defective equipment should be repaired or replaced promptly to prevent accidents.

7. Implement Strict Access Control Measures

Access to the lab should be restricted to authorized personnel only. Visitors should be accompanied by lab staff at all times and should receive appropriate safety training before entering the lab. Restricted access helps to minimize the risk of accidents and unauthorized handling of hazardous chemicals.
